Transaction 814a85c879a7901793ec7c84a6d01a543ec04afdac865a0669dc2fd62ab21952
1 Input
1 Output
-
814a85c879a7901793ec7c84a6d01a543ec04afdac865a0669dc2fd62ab21952:0
- value
- 38153297
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 df2524390997d76af3f07ea8831636490fc91559 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MLtBR3SsB58y7Rf3n2hXRTSKaZFSiqoYu